Kansas State University-Manhattan Pipe Organ Encounter (POE)
The Kansas State University-Manhattan Pipe Organ Encounter will be headquartered at Kansas State University. Six faculty members from the Midwestern United States will instruct students in a variety of lesson and workshop environments. Students and faculty who come to the Kansas State University-Manhattan Chapter's POE will feel the down-home, genuine Midwestern hospitality that residents of our community exemplify. Four pipe organs are available on campus for practice, lecture, and performance purposes in addition to nine additional pipe organs housed in churches, many of which are 1.5 miles or less from dormitory housing.

A sampling of our Pipe Organ Encounter activities includes:
- Daily organ instruction and practice opportunities for each student.
- Short driving and walking distances to venues.
- Workshop sessions covering a variety of organ-related topics.
- A trip to the Kansas City area, to visit area organs.
- Regular evening social activities with fellow students.
- A Monday evening faculty recital.
- A closing student recital.
